The Wipers Times
The Wipers Times is a stage adaptation
of the award-winning BBC lm by Ian Hislop and Nick Newman. It tells the extraordinary story of the satirical newspaper created in the mud and mayhem of the Somme, interspersed with comic sketches and spoofs from the vivid imagination of those on the front line.
